Trolling through Ebay and came across an interesting "vintage card" for sale, a 1915 Cracker Jack Ty Cobb no less with a list price of $4,500. We have yetihw96 to thank for the offering, of which I see a few problems:

1. The card is a very bad specimen of a reprint, perhaps a Dover, and a fuzzy scan to go with it.
2. The seller obviously has done a lot of research on the card and surprised
us with a new reverse. Remarkable.
3. In the description he claims it is a PSA4. But where is the slab?
4. In the other items for sale section, yes you guessed it, only this poor Tyrus is to be found.
5.He has feedback, but only on the buy side. It appears that the Ebay public now has the benefit of his first offering.

Doesn't Ebay have any kind of safeguards in place so that such an egregious piece of trash like this never gets listed?
